The TL331IDBVR is a single voltage comparator designed to work over a wide range of voltages from a single power supply. Dual-supply operation is also possible if the voltage difference between the two supplies is 2 to 36V and VCC is at least 1.5V higher than the input common-mode voltage. The current drain is unaffected by the supply voltage. To achieve wired-AND interactions, connect the output to other open-collector outputs.
